Podcast Overview

Inside Illustration is a bi-annual suite of content from the Association of Illustrators, including this podcast. The theme of each podcast is explored by our host and a couple of guests - an illustrator who excels in the theme field and a prominent illustration commissioner - examining the qualities that make excellent illustrated images. We discuss Book Cover, Editorial, Branding and Site Specific Illustration, and also Illustration for Children. Learn more at www.theaoi.com/inside-illustration

09 Inside Illustration - Animation

<p>Guests for the Animation season podcast are animator/illustrator <a href="https://www.alexgamsujenkins.com/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">Alex Jenkins</a>, known for his darkly humourous work, and Senior Producer at <a href="https://www.strangebeast.tv/" target="_blank" rel="noreferrer noopener">Strange Beast</a> studio and agency, Becky Perryman. Our host is Rachel Emily Taylor. </p><p>Animation makes everything possible, and in this episode our guests discuss the transition from illustration to animation, learning to work within the limitations of a client&#39;s brief, what drew them to the animation world and lots more. </p><p>See work by our guests at https://theaoi.com/inside-illustration/inside-illustration-podcast-9</p><p>Hosted by Rachel Emily Taylor, artist, writer and Course Leader of BA Illustration at Camberwell College of Arts. </p>

08 Inside Illustration - Handmade Illustration

<p>AOI Inside Illustration: Handmade Illustration</p><p>This episode is part of the Handmade Illustration of &#39;Inside Illustration&#39;, the bi-annual suite of content from the Association of Illustrators.</p><p>Many illustrators create work with physical materials, and in this episode we’re discussing making illustrations with paper sculpture with award winning Gail Armstrong, looking at how she’s collaborated with second guest, Editorial Director, Preschool &amp; Complex Novelty at<strong> </strong>Templar Books<strong>, </strong>Ruth Symons, in creating the paper engineered Paper World non-fiction children’s book series.</p><p>With long term experience in the industry, Gail and Ruth cover the appeal of the paper sculpture form, how that attracts readers and how Gail overcame some of the challenges for their Paper World series. Gail also touches on using digital tools, and her notable projects, Kleenex &quot;Let It Out&quot; campaign, and the United Nations World Toilet Day stamps.</p><p>Gail Armstrong <a href="https://www.illustrationx.com/uk/artists/GailArmstrong">https://www.illustrationx.com/uk/artists/GailArmstrong</a></p><p>Paper World series <a href="https://www.goodreads.com/series/386647-paper-world">https://www.goodreads.com/series/386647-paper-world</a></p><p> Our host is Rachel Emily Taylor, artist, writer and BA Course Leader at Camberwell College of Art.</p>

07 Inside Illustration - Illustration for Gaming

<p>This episode is part of the <strong>Illustration for Gaming Season</strong> of Inside Illustration, the bi-annual suite of content from the Association of Illustrators.</p><p> </p><p>The visuals for video games are incredibly important, and in this episode we’re discussing the significance of originality (and how there could be more weird looking games), collaboration, the necessity for patience in long term projects, networking for artists in gaming, the impact of AI on the industry and lots more. Guests for the Illustration for Gaming season podcast are <a href="http://www.catherineunger.com" target="_blank" rel="noopener noreferer">Catherine Unger</a>, art director and 2D illustrator who has worked for <a href="https://store.steampowered.com/app/1811040/South_of_the_Circle/" target="_blank" rel="ugc noopener noreferrer">State of Play Games</a>, <a href="http://brokenrul.es/" target="_blank" rel="ugc noopener noreferrer">Broken Rules Games</a>, Disney and more, plus <strong>Adam Vian</strong>, Creative Director, designer, writer and artist at indie game studio <a href="https://sfbgames.com/" target="_blank" rel="ugc noopener noreferrer">SFB Games</a>, whose latest game is <a href="https://store.steampowered.com/app/1996010/Crow_Country/" target="_blank" rel="ugc noopener noreferrer">Crow Country</a>. Click on the names to see the work, or go <a href="https://theaoi.com/inside-illustration/illustration-for-gaming-season/inside-illustration-podcast-7" target="_blank" rel="ugc noopener noreferrer">here</a>.</p><p>Catherine Unger <a href="https://gate.sc/?url=http%3A%2F%2Fwww.catherineunger.com%2F&token=946a61-1-1745407231884" target="_blank" rel="nofollow ugc">www.catherineunger.com/</a><br>Adam Vian <a href="https://gate.sc/?url=https%3A%2F%2Fsfbgames.com%2F&token=ebfaf3-1-1745407231884" target="_blank" rel="nofollow ugc">sfbgames.com/</a></p><p>Our host is <strong>Rachel Emily Taylor</strong>, artist, writer and BA Course Leader at Camberwell College of Art.</p>
